As a guide, the Fade seems to equate to pixels when Spacing is set to 1%, and increase directly proportional to the percentage value of brush Spacing. If your stroke takes a winding path across and around the screen, then it is close to impossible to get the correct value for Fade without practice strokes. Regards not being able to stroke the path, you are not looking at work paths as such when a shape layer is selected. Stroke is a raster operation, and needs a normal layer.
